John Douglas Pridnia (born March 16, 1943) is an American politician in the state of Michigan.

Pridnia was born in Detroit, Michigan and attended Macomb Community College and Wayne State University. A Republican, he served in the Michigan House of Representatives from 1989 to 1990 (106th district) Michigan Senate from 1991 to 1994 (36th district). In 2016, it was announced that he had amyotrophic lateral sclerosis (ALS).

Pridnia died on November 17, 2016, aged 73.
